Maya Selva Cigars unveiled some new sizes for several Flor de Selva lines, and a new sampler with the toro size in all the Flor de Selva lines.

The smallest Flor de Selva ever is the 4×30 Selvita with a Honduran Connecticut wrapper and Honduran filler. The cigars come in tins of 10 cigars.

The Flor de Selva Maduro line gets a line extension in the shape of a 6×52 Toro which comes in boxes of twenty. The blend is all Honduran with the wrapper coming from the Jamastran valley.

The Flor de Selva Toro Maduro Toro joins the Flor de Selva Toro and the Flor de Selva No. 20 Toro in a sampler called the Flor de Selva Trio Toro. All new cigars come from the Tabacos de Oriente factory in Honduras, the Plasencia factory in Danli.

Since 2018, Maya Selva Cigars is celebrating the Lunar New Year aka Chinese New Year with a ‘year of the’ cigar following the Chinese zodiac calendar. And for 2024, the streak will continue with Año del Dragon aka the year of the dragon which starts in early February 2024.

The 7½x52 Double Corona is completely made with Honduran tobacco and comes in red & gold coloured boxes of ten cigars.

Maya Selva made 2024 boxes, which makes sense with the year, but not with the Chinese numerology as 4 is an unlucky number while 8 is the lucky number.
